EP9 - Scratching The Surface Of Chronic Allergies In Pets

Dr. Molly Brinkmann Episode 9

Text me your question or inquiry here!

Hey friends! I’ve been on a roll tackling the tricky stuff lately—so why stop now? This week, we’re dipping our toes into the wild world of chronic allergies in pets. We’re talking environmental triggers, food sensitivities, hydrolyzed diets, itchy ears, steroids, allergy testing—you name it. It's a whirlwind of sneezes, scratches, and solutions.
